首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ActiveMQ Artemis Java JPMS (Java平台模块系统)兼容吗?

ActiveMQ Artemis与Java JPMS(Java平台模块系统)兼容。

ActiveMQ Artemis是一种开源的消息代理软件,提供了高性能的消息传递解决方案。它支持Java Message Service(JMS)规范,并提供了各种高级特性,如可靠性消息传递、集群、消息持久化等。

Java JPMS是在Java 9中引入的一个特性,它提供了一种模块化的方式来组织和管理Java代码。通过使用JPMS,开发人员可以将代码划分为模块,通过声明模块间的依赖关系来管理模块之间的引用。

根据目前的情况来看,ActiveMQ Artemis在设计和实现时并未考虑Java JPMS的特性。因此,ActiveMQ Artemis本身不是专门为了与JPMS兼容而设计的。

然而,由于ActiveMQ Artemis是基于Java开发的,它可以与使用JPMS的Java应用程序一起使用,只是需要在应用程序的模块描述文件中明确声明对ActiveMQ Artemis相关库的依赖关系。

总结起来,ActiveMQ Artemis与Java JPMS不是直接兼容的,但可以在使用JPMS的Java应用程序中使用ActiveMQ Artemis,只需在模块描述文件中添加相应的依赖即可。

腾讯云提供的相关产品和介绍链接地址:

  • 腾讯云消息队列 CMQ(Cloud Message Queue):https://cloud.tencent.com/product/cmq
  • 腾讯云云服务器 CVM(Cloud Virtual Machine):https://cloud.tencent.com/product/cvm
  • 腾讯云消息队列 CKafka(Cloud Kafka):https://cloud.tencent.com/product/ckafka

请注意,以上链接仅供参考,具体产品选择需要根据实际需求和场景进行评估。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券